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The aim of this study is therefore to validate Myant SKIIN garments for the purpose of gait and balance assessment. To achieve this, we recruit young healthy adults from the University of Waterloo to wear Skiin products (see Fig. 1). Participants will be asked to perform a number of scripted gait and balance tasks.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

Specific objectives of this study are:

1. To validate Skiin gait characterization algorithm (based on single garment solutions - already developed based on a literature and a previous study conducted at the University of Waterloo);
2. To develop algorithms for multi-garments solutions that aim to extract additional kinematic parameters such as joint angles.

Gait metrics from Skiin garments will be compared to metrics from a gold standard measurement (Vicon motion capture) to indicate accuracy, precision and reliability.

Healthy individuals

Gait study protocol

Skiin garment and pods

Intervention Type DEVICE

Participants will be asked to wear a Skiin smart garment over their own clothes.

Small motion capture markers will be placed on their body and pressure-sensitive insoles placed into their shoes to measure the pressure underneath their feet during the study tasks.

Once the sensors are ready for collection, participants will be asked to complete 5 tasks associated with their daily activities: 1. Locomotion; 2. Lower limb strength - repeated sit-to-stand-to-sit transitions; 3. Lower limb strength and locomotion - Timed Up and Go; 4. Free walking during a 2min walk; 5. Standing balance, postural control.
